eIBC Order
eIBC order ID:
591e92a32604981a6da2379628927b662ea79e08241fca238b037c11751a41a2
Status:
Fulfilled 1 days ago (2025-02-11 15:51:34 UTC) at 789985
Fulfiller
Net amount
Tip